7 month agoOn 1 Sep at ~2100 LT, the LNA's OPV ALKARAMA detained, after firing warning shots, two Italian fishing vessels – MEDINEA 382 and ANTARTIDE 361 – for violating the 'Fisheries Protection Zone' 35nm NW of Benghazi. The boats Italian and Tunisians crews were detained
New Pentagon Inspector General Report: "@USAfricaCommand estimated that during the quarter (April 1-June 30), Russia supported thousands of mercenaries in Libya including approximately 3,000 from the Wagner Group, a Russian private military company, & approximately 2,000 Syrians"
Pentagon report: "Turkey has also deployed several hundred regular military forces to Libya. These individuals included trainers, advisors, ordnance disposal personnel—a large number of IEDs have been found in southern Tripoli—and operators and maintainers of Turkish air defense systems."
Pentagon report says "Turkey sent more than 5,000 Syrian mercenaries to support the (Libyan Govt of National Accord) according to @USAfricaCommand. AFRICOM assessed that the Syrian mercenaries, who worked closely with Turkey in Syria, likely arrived by Turkish military aircraft"
